Germ cell connectivity enhances cell death in response to DNA damage in <i>Drosophila</i> testis

2017-04-27

Abstract excerpt

Two broadly known characteristics of germ cells in many organisms are their development as a ‘cyst’ of interconnected cells and their high sensitivity to DNA damage. Here we provide evidence that these characteristics are linked, and that interconnectivity is a mechanism that confers to the Drosophila testis a high sensitivity to DNA damage.
